The Second World War stands as one of the worst conflicts in human history, one that devoured millions of lives and changed the futures of every person who survived it. The war was, as Sergeant Harry Preston, a Gunner in the Canadian 3rd Light Anti-Aircraft Regiment calls it, "the last war that had to be fought." This slim volume tells Preston's war story and what the war meant to him.
